struts2 actionnull 指標異常 org.apache.struts2.ServletActionContext java.lang.NullPointerException

今天做項目過程中,用Junit測試,我想在頁面端取得user,然後把user相關的資訊儲存到session中,可是在通過 ServletActionContext.getRequest().getSession(); 得到session時,老是報null 指標異常,不知道哪裡出錯,因為這個ServletActionContext不是我們自己寫的,一般都不會出現問題,但我不知道哪裡錯了,一直尋找其他的方法,還是沒有用,類型其他的方法一樣是null 指標

【java項目實戰】ThreadLocal封裝Connection,實現同一線程共用資源

       安全執行緒一直是程式猿們關注的焦點,多線程也一直是比較讓人頭疼的話題,想必大家曾經也遇到過各種各種的問題,我就不再累述了。當然,解決方式也有很多,這篇博文給大家提供一種很好的解決安全執行緒問題的思路。         首先,我們先簡單的認識一下ThreadLocal,之後是執行個體+解析,最後一句話總結。 1、認識一下ThreaLocal    

Tomcat java.net.SocketException: Unrecognized Windows Sockets error: 0: JVM_Bind__.net

2011-12-28 11:07:05 org.apache.catalina.core.AprLifecycleListener init 資訊: The APR based Apache Tomcat Native library which allows optimal performance in production environments was not found on the java.library.path:

從java層到framework到JNI到HAL到kernel的hello 例子

轉載自 http://blog.csdn.net/Luoshengyang/article/category/838604/3   在智能手機時代,每個品牌的手機都有自己的個性特點。正是依靠這種與眾不同的個性來吸引使用者,營造品牌凝聚力和使用者忠城度,典型的代表非iphone莫屬了。 據統計,截止2011年5月,AppStore的應用軟體數量達381062個,位居第一,而Android

JAVA網路攝影機調用_執行個體---Win7__JAVA

原文地址:http://blog.csdn.net/zajin/article/details/9288239 本人菜鳥級人物,由於要搞個Face Service登入(JAVACV),百度Google了一下午,找了網上簡單的範例代碼來試,可是老是調試不過,出現CaptureDeviceManager.getDevice 為空白指標。鬱悶了一下午。現在終於搞出來了。特此紀念一下,因為在網上找了大半天,發現這方面的介紹不是很多,因此也希望能為後來的學習者有所協助,少走些彎路。

java調用webservice WSDL形式介面之apache axis方式調用(一)__web

1. 先說一下什麼是webservice webservice的 發布一般都是使用WSDL(web service descriptive language)檔案的樣式來發布的,在WSDL檔案裡面,包含這個webservice暴露在外面可供使用的介面。

JAVA IO (一) 基礎深入理解__JAVA

一   I/O記憶體緩衝區   使用者空間:常規進程所在地區,JVM就是常規進程,該地區執行的代碼不能直接存取硬體裝置  核心空間:作業系統所在地區。核心代碼它能與裝置控制器通訊,控制著使用者地區進程的運行狀態,等等。最重要的是,所有的I/O 都直接或間接通過核心空間

JavaScript調用java方法——使用Dwr架構的方法步驟__Java

JavaScript調用java方法——Dwr步驟 1.下載dwr.jar直接複製到到你工程下的WebRoot/WEB-INF/lib包下;  2.再修改web.xml  <servlet> <servlet-name>dwr-invoker</servlet-name> <servlet-class>uk.ltd.getahead.dwr.DWRServlet</servlet-class&

Spring AOP - Caused by: java.lang.IllegalArgumentException: Superclass has no null constructors but no arguments were given

  今天在整合perf4j和javasimon到代碼裡的時候發現一些問題,就是本來在自己的測試代碼裡運行好好的東西,在放到項目代碼裡的時候總是報以下錯誤: ... Caused by: java.lang.IllegalArgumentException: Superclass has no null constructors but no arguments were given ...

(轉)針對 Java 開發人員的 Dojo 概念__Java

針對 Java 開發人員的 Dojo 概念 聲明類並設定上下文 Dave Draper , WebSphere Application Server Administrative Console 開發人員, WSO2 Inc   在過去六年,Dave Draper 一直擔任 WebSphere Application Server Administrative Console

Map使用中的問題 異常java.util.ConcurrentModificationException

我想對資料訪問做一個緩衝,選用Map來做緩衝容器,考慮到效率我選擇了HashMap   想想迴圈往裡面仍或者更新資料,那麼當系統不訪問的時候這些內容,我應該即時的清除這些記憶體內容   根據需要,我寫了一個靜態Map做記憶體容器,然後設定一個Spring定時器來定時檢查和處理那些資料需要清除 但是定時器處理時遇到異常 java.util.ConcurrentModificationException ,遇到安全執行緒問題  

Java開發中的幾種對象的說明(PO,VO,DTO,BO,POJO,DAO,SAO等)__Java

一、PO :(persistant object ),持久對象 可以看成是與資料庫中的表相映射的java對象。使用Hibernate來產生PO是不錯的選擇。二、VO :(value object) ,值對象

遠程監視jboss應用java記憶體的配置(實測)

前言        因為最近一個項目部署在客戶那邊運行一個月左右就會出現java記憶體溢出的問題,為了時時監控java記憶體的情況需要,需要遠程查看伺服器上java記憶體的一些情況。在公司模擬部署了遠程監視linux下項目啟動並執行情況。   一、簡單介紹兩個jdk1.6內建的可視化監視工具    Jconsole:Java 6.x採用JMX方式提供了一系列監視和管理虛擬機器的API,

JVM安全退出(如何優雅的關閉java服務)

https://tech.imdada.cn/2017/06/18/jvm-safe-exit/?utm_source=tuicool&utm_medium=referral 背景 使用者:貨都到了,購物車裡怎麼還有剛買的東西,what? 產品:有使用者反映,提單完成了,怎麼沒清購物車,研發趕緊看看是不是有bug啊。 研發:恩,我看看,。@#¥%……&*()一頓狂查,搜嘎,當時在上線,重啟應用,非同步任務丟了……

JAVA實現:使用sAMAccountName作為登入名稱通過LDAP目錄庫驗證__JAVA

(轉載請註明出處為本部落格)    (2-2009至6-2009)要做一套對項目開發、跟蹤、管理、多伺服器同步備份的系統整合。主要結合svn、apache、tomcat、bugzilla、sendmail、openSSL、LDAP這些開源優秀軟體在ubuntu下實現。其中涉及到JAVA

經驗總結java利用jacob操作word檔案

想用java操作word檔案?jacob是個不錯的選擇,也就是java-com橋,你可以在http://sourceforge.net/projects/jacob-project/下載,我下載的版本是1.12,注意版本太低的話可能會報錯。

Java中JTbale使用—設定儲存格對齊__Java

 【作者:孟祥月  部落格:http://blog.csdn.net/mengxiangyue】 import java.awt.Color;import java.awt.Component;import javax.swing.JFrame;import javax.swing.JLabel;import javax.swing.JScrollPane;import javax.swing.JTable;import

xFire實現Java間自訂類型的WebService調用(二)__Java

  ----------------------------------- 繼續上一節的內容 -------------------------------  測試WebService 1、啟動Web Service Explorer     1:)在功能表列中點擊,然後選擇Web Service Explorer裡右上方的“WSDL Page”,表徵圖   

[JAVA]二進位,八進位,十六進位,十進位間進行相互轉換__JAVA

[JAVA]二進位,八進位,十六進位,十進位間進行相互轉換 十進位轉成十六進位: Integer.toHexString(int i) 十進位轉成八進位 Integer.toOctalString(int i) 十進位轉成二進位 Integer.toBinaryString(int i) 十六進位轉成十進位 Integer.valueOf("FFFF",16).toString() 八進位轉成十進位

java程式中加入@SuppressWarnings("serial")是什麼意思?

比如有個類實現了java.io.Serialize介面:package com.on.test;public class TestSerial implements java.io.Serializable {}如果代碼僅僅寫上這樣,放在eclipse裡會給你提示一個黃色的警告,為啥呢,就是因為,你實現了Serializable 介面,但是沒有給出private static final long serialVersionUID =

總頁數: 4058 1 .... 53 54 55 56 57 .... 4058 Go to: 前往

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.